For my project I chose this gorgeous red by General Finishes called Holiday Red. It is such a rich deep color.
Red is one of my favorite colors because it never goes out of style and can add a fun color pop to any room. Do you have anything red in your house? This hutch wasn’t for me but for a client of mine although I do have several red things in my house.
It was really boring before. I apologize that I don’t have a before photo. I have so many photos of furniture on my Macbook that sometimes it is impossible to find the one I am searching for. But just trust me on this one. It was boring and ugly.
After a couple coats of paint and some Van Dyke Brown glaze it’s now a show-stopper!
